Matchless G50 - George Beale Replica, first registered in 1991 and located in the Netherlands, in excellent condition.
Description from the seller
Former Isle of Man TT winner George Beale has set up his own factory specializing in the construction of exclusive replica motorcycles, such as this Matchless G50.
These motorcycles come with several enhancements, such as a specially lightweight frame and swingarm, Ceriani front fork, a magnesium six-speed gearbox, and a lightweight clutch.
This Matchless G50 is in very good technical condition; it was technically updated and prepared by Herman Verboven at the time. Since then it has not been ridden.
